瀏覽代碼

修复错误

duy 1 月之前
父節點
當前提交
dabde28499
共有 2 個文件被更改,包括 5 次插入5 次删除
  1. 1 1
      src/views/manager/projectinfo/tree copy.vue
  2. 4 4
      src/views/manager/projectinfo/tree.vue

+ 1 - 1
src/views/manager/projectinfo/tree copy.vue

@@ -2900,7 +2900,7 @@ export default {
       this.$refs["nodeDetail"].validate((valid) => {
         if (valid) {
         
-          if (type === 2 && nodeType === 53) {
+          if (type === 2 && this.nodeDetail.nodeType === 53) {
             if (mixRatioTestIds) {
               if (this.editType == 1) {
                 this.addNode();

+ 4 - 4
src/views/manager/projectinfo/tree.vue

@@ -3455,7 +3455,7 @@ export default {
         this.tableData = [res.data.data];
         this.nodeDetail = Object.assign({}, res.data.data);
           const { tableFileType } = this.nodeDetail;
-        this.nodeDetail.tableFileType = tableFileType.length>0 ? tableFileType.split(",") : [];
+        this.nodeDetail.tableFileType = tableFileType&&tableFileType.length>0 ? tableFileType.split(",") : [];
         
       });
       this.updateNodeTable();
@@ -3493,7 +3493,7 @@ export default {
       this.$refs["nodeDetail"].validate((valid) => {
         if (valid) {
         
-          if (type === 2 && nodeType === 53) {
+         if (type === 2 && this.nodeDetail.nodeType === 53) {
             if (mixRatioTestIds) {
               if (this.editType == 1) {
                 this.addNode();
@@ -3523,7 +3523,7 @@ export default {
     addNode() {
       this.saveNodeLoading = true;
         const { tableFileType } = this.nodeDetail;
-        this.nodeDetail.tableFileType = tableFileType.length>0 ? tableFileType.join(",") : "";
+        this.nodeDetail.tableFileType = tableFileType&&tableFileType.length>0 ? tableFileType.join(",") : "";
       update(this.nodeDetail).then(() => {
         this.updateTreeNewNode();
         this.dialogVisible = false;
@@ -3535,7 +3535,7 @@ export default {
     },
     updateNode() {
         const { tableFileType } = this.nodeDetail;
-        this.nodeDetail.tableFileType = tableFileType.length>0 ? tableFileType.join(",") : "";
+        this.nodeDetail.tableFileType = tableFileType&&tableFileType.length>0 ? tableFileType.join(",") : "";
       update(this.nodeDetail).then(() => {
         let node = this.tableData[0];
         node.nodeName = this.nodeDetail.nodeName;